How to fill out the SBTPG 13P Acct Info Change online

The SBTPG 13P Acct Info Change form is essential for individuals wishing to update their personal address or bank account information with Santa Barbara Tax Products Group.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to help users navigate the online process with ease.

Follow the steps to successfully complete your form.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Input the customer ID or Social Security Number of the primary taxpayer in the designated field.
  3. Enter the address on the tax return, if applicable.
  4. Follow the procedures checklist for the address change by inputting the new address, city, state, zip code, and email address.
  5. Gather the required documents: an unexpired government-issued picture ID, Social Security card(s), and official mail reflecting the new residency.
  6. Fax all documents including the completed form, ID, and Social Security card to 858-430-2795.
  7. Select how you would like to receive your check by marking the appropriate box: 'Mail me the check' or 'Send to my Tax Preparer.'
  8. If you are changing your bank account information, input the new Routing Transit Number and Account Number.
  9. Indicate the type of bank account by marking the appropriate box: Savings Account or Checking Account.
  10. Gather the necessary documents for the bank account change: government-issued ID, Social Security card(s), and an official bank document reflecting the new bank account info.
  11. Fax all documents including the completed form, ID, Social Security card, and proof of account to 858-430-2795.
  12. Sign the form for both primary and secondary taxpayers, confirming the request for a change.
  13. Review your entries for accuracy before submitting.
  14. Save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.
